The proliferation of deepfakes has transformed the digital landscape, creating critical challenges in media authenticity, misinformation, and identity fraud. Traditional detection methods based solely on spatial or frequency features have shown limitations against increasingly sophisticated manipulations. In this context, an explainable framework based on the Fast Fourier Transform (FFT) emerges, integrating multi-scale analysis and cross-attention to identify deepfakes at the image level. The architecture combines a partially fine-tuned Xception spatial branch with a frequency branch that processes the log-scaled FFT magnitude spectrum through shallow convolutional layers, avoiding the inverse frequency-to-image reconstruction typical of DCT-based pipelines. Spatial and frequency representations are refined by transformer encoders, fused through cross-attention mechanisms, and classified by an MLP. Experimental results demonstrate that this approach consistently outperforms state-of-the-art methods combining spatial and frequency domains, while also providing visual explanations via Grad-CAM and LIME that highlight manipulation-sensitive facial regions such as eyes, mouth, nose, and facial contours.
From a technical perspective, the key to the proposed framework lies in its ability to extract complementary information from both domains without reconstructing the original image. The FFT branch captures periodic patterns and compression artifacts invisible in pixel space, while the spatial branch retains local textures and edges. This synergy, enhanced by cross-attention, enables the identification of inconsistencies that would go unnoticed by unimodal detectors. Moreover, built-in explainability — through activation maps and LIME-based attributions — offers transparency about model decisions, an indispensable requirement in critical environments such as news verification, biometric authentication, or content audits.
